The North Bay Bulldogs Senior Varsity football team area is hosting the Toronto Jets in a semi-final contest Saturday, July 27 at 1 p.m.

With a win, the Bulldogs would make their second appearance at the OPFL Provincial Championship in two years.

Last year the Bulldogs competed against a tough Ottawa team and battled right to the end of the game to come away with a 15-12 Championship win.

This year the Bulldogs earned their way to a first-place season finish with a 7-1 record.

"Our focus this week from the coaches down to the players has been to not be overconfident and to prepare to play their very best game ever Saturday because in a semi-final nobody hands you a win...you gotta fight and put out your best effort to take the win," said Bulldogs club president Marc Mathon.

The defending Champions will be kicking off Saturday at 1 p.m. at Steve Omischl Sports Complex and there will be BBQ on hand for food and refreshments.
